About the theater

Ulyanovsk Regional Puppet Theater named after the People's Artist of the USSR V.M. Leontief opened its doors in 1944. Its founders were operetta artists who came from Moscow - Marina and Nikolai Misyura.

Since 2007, the theater is named after V. Leontieva (People's Artist of the USSR), who was born in the Ulyanovsk region. Valentina Mikhailovna was a TV presenter of various programs, including a children's program - "Good night, kids." And the puppets for this program - dog Filya, bunny Stepashka, crow Karkusha and piglet Piggy - were made in the studio of the Ulyanovsk theater.

The puppeteers' repertoire consists of more than thirty productions. They have different themes, genres, and are matched for different ages. There are fairy tales for three-year-olds, performances for primary school students, as well as for adolescents and adults.

In general, the repertoire consists of classical works, from plays by contemporary authors and Russian folk tales. The basis of it is the work of AS Pushkin, K. Chukovsky, PP Bazhov, ST Aksakov, S. Ya. Marshak. In addition to the performances, the actors spend New Year's holidays, as well as interactive games with and without dolls.

Today the Ulyanovsk Theater takes an active part in various festivals both of the All-Russian and international level. He also implements a variety of projects. For example, one of the brightest was the creative laboratory called "Young directors to children". It was held in 2012. It was a very successful, loud, meaningful project. In 2013, another laboratory was organized jointly with the Goethe Institute. It was not only creative, but also businesslike. It was called "Theater-Class". It was a Russian-Garman project.

Among other things, the theater is actively cooperating with talented foreign directors. They often put performances here. First of all, this is a colossal experience for the theater, for actors. In such cooperation artists and directors have the opportunity to learn something new.

Director of the Ulyanovsk Puppet Theater is Alexander Kolotun. The post of artistic director is Vladimir Biryukov.

Family club

The Ulyanovsk Puppet Theater in 2013 organized the Family Club. It is visited by children between the ages of three and ten and their parents. Classes are held every week on Sundays. Children are divided into two groups - the younger and the older. Club meetings take place in the form of joint creativity of children and their parents. Employees of the theater open their secrets in class. Children and parents take part in quizzes and games, learn to make puppets and show small home plays. Each child, visiting the Family Club, gets the opportunity to stay in the role of make-up artist, director, puppeteer, artist.

In this season, the boys and girls of the younger group of the theater offers developmental activities and work with makeup. For older children, master classes are held with the participation of artists, artists and directors of the theater.

Each class in the Family Club costs 60 rubles per person.

"The Snow Queen"

The play "The Snow Queen" was staged at the Ulyanovsk Puppet Theater in 2002. This is a New Year's fairy tale, and it goes on holidays.

This is a very instructive story, which is known and loved throughout the world. The plot is based on the story of G. Kh. Andersen.

The main characters of the play are the brave girl Gerda, who, for the sake of her brother's salvation, is ready for any tests; Kai, whose heart is bewitched and turned into ice, and he himself became wicked and soulless; And the Snow Queen - beautiful, cold, dreaming, that the eternal winter has come.

Surely all children and adults know what this fairy tale is about. The girl Gerda and her brother Kai live in a small town with her grandmother. One day, the Snow Queen enchants the boy and takes him to her castle. Gerda goes in search of her brother.

The play "The Snow Queen" is full of all sorts of adventures that the bold girl has to endure. Gerda will walk almost half the world to find the Ice Castle of the Snow Queen and take Kaya from her.

Address

Ulyanovsk Puppet Theater is located in the city center. His address is Goncharova Street, house number 10. Next to it are the A. Plastov Museum, the Gymnasium and the Matrosov Park. And also nearby there are such streets, as Descent of Stepan Razin, Minaev, Kuznetsov, Alexander Matrosov and Leo Tolstoy.
